Formerly a watermill, the Mercure Perth Hotel provides the ideal place to take a business trip, a short break or to hold your event. Whatever the reason for your visit to the newest CITY, the Mercure Perth can accommodate your event, a private party or a wedding celebration. The charm and character of this hotel offers the perfect backdrop.The hotel has 76 bedrooms and The Kinnoull Suite is the largest event room, accommodating up to 120 guests. The two other event roomscan accommodate smaller intimate parties.
